{
  "id": "doctolib-doctolib/glimmering-imagining-sparrow-subagent-aprompt_",
  "slug": "glimmering-imagining-sparrow-subagent-aprompt_",
  "title": "Session: glimmering-imagining-sparrow-subagent-aprompt_ — 2026-02-02",
  "type": "source",
  "project": "doctolib-doctolib",
  "date": "2026-02-02",
  "started": "2026-02-02T14:59:42.589000+00:00",
  "ended": "2026-02-02T14:59:44.394000+00:00",
  "model": "claude-sonnet-4-5-20250929",
  "cwd": "/Users/USER/workspace/doctolib/doctolib",
  "git_branch": "master",
  "permission_mode": "",
  "user_messages": 1,
  "tool_calls": 0,
  "tools_used": [],
  "is_subagent": true,
  "wikilinks_out": [],
  "body_text": "Project: doctolib-doctolib · Branch: master · Mode:  · Model: claude-sonnet-4-5-20250929\n\nStats: 1 user messages, 0 tool calls, tools used: none.\n\nConversation\n\nTurn 0 — Assistant\n\nPerfect! The implementation is complete and passes all linters:\n\n✅ Final Status\n\nESLint: ✅ Passed (exit code 0)  \nPrettier: ✅ Formatted  \nCode Review: ✅ Ready for testing\n\nThe only warning is a pre-existing one about React Query v4 vs v5 migration, which is not related to this change.\n\nSummary\n\nThe defensive fix is now implemented and ready to test on staging. The fix will:\n\n1. Detect when V2 API response is missing tanker_encrypted field\n2. Fetch complete document metadata automatically  \n3. Work on first click - no more need for a second attempt\n4. Zero impact on V1 uploads (they already have the field)\n\nNext step: Deploy to staging and test with upload_document_write feature switch enabled! 🎯\n\nTurn 1 — User\n\n[SUGGESTION MODE: Suggest what the user might naturally type next into Claude Code.]\n\nFIRST: Look at the user's recent messages and original request.\n\nYour job is to predict what THEY would type - not what you think they should do.\n\nTHE TEST: Would they think \"I was just about to type that\"?\n\nEXAMPLES:\nUser asked \"fix the bug and run tests\", bug is fixed → \"run the tests\"\nAfter code written → \"try it out\"\nClaude offers options → suggest the one the user would likely pick, based on conversation\nClaude asks to continue → \"yes\" or \"go ahead\"\nTask complete, obvious follow-up → \"commit this\" or \"push it\"\nAfter error or misunderstanding → silence (let them assess/correct)\n\nBe specific: \"run the tests\" beats \"continue\".\n\nNEVER SUGGEST:\n- Evaluative (\"looks good\", \"thanks\")\n- Questions (\"what about...?\")\n- Claude-voice (\"Let me...\", \"I'll...\", \"Here's...\")\n- New ideas they didn't ask about\n- Multiple sentences\n\nStay silent if the next step isn't obvious from what the user said.\n\nFormat: 2-12 words, match the user's style. Or nothing.\n\nReply with ONLY the suggestion, no quotes or explanation.",
  "sha256": "be1c70a645acbd27",
  "source_url": "sessions/doctolib-doctolib/2026-02-02T14-59-doctolib-doctolib-glimmering-imagining-sparrow-subagent-aprompt_--f1364739.html"
}